Description

Hook, Line & Tinker 

Included in each complete kit:

  • pre-printed pattern on unbleached cotton fabric
  • 15cm (6”) embroidery hoop
  • embroidery floss
  • embroidery needle
  • instructions
  • stitch guide

It's an Octo-knitter! Designed by request (multiple requests!), this multi-armed octopus is the envy of every knitter. Plus, it's an octopus - which is already pretty amazing! Created using only basic stitches, this pattern is great for ambitious beginners (you can do it!). Made mostly using single stitches and the backstitch (easy peasy!), its suckers are made using a detached chain (link) and a few French knots are added for added effect. The "knit" pattern is made using a simple backstitch with chain stitches added on top.

LEVEL: Ambitious Beginner Friendly
